MisterNatal wrote:
Kerilk wrote:Just a little update to report that I have added some support for animations to the plugin.
Could you explain on what type of animations you have seen work? like her movelist? walking? taunts? cutscenes?
All of them. They are often located in different files. Example: pl0000.dat and pl000f.dat. pl000f.dat contains all movements. Boss specific movements are contained in the boss file: example em0400.dat contains surf related animations. I think weapon specific animations are located with the weapons. Note that noesis will only play animations for pl0000.dat as it contains pl0010.wmb and all player related animations have format pl0010_xxx.mot.

Animations for cutscene are contained in the cutscene files themselves. I have tried it with bayo 2, never with bayo 1 but it should be the same. The extension is not .dat so the filter will not display it and you will need to write the filename in the box.

You need to delete the original bayonetta.dll in the plugins folder for the bayonetta_pc.dll to work. If noesis asks you to open a file for animations then it is my plugin loading the model.
